type JSONExtractFn =
| 'JSONExtractString'
| 'JSONExtractFloat'
| 'JSONExtractBool';
export function buildJSONExtractQuery(
keyPath: string[],
parsedJsonRootPath: string[],
jsonExtractFn: JSONExtractFn = 'JSONExtractString',
): string | null {
const nestedPath = keyPath.slice(parsedJsonRootPath.length);
if (nestedPath.length === 0) {
return null; // No nested path to extract
}
const baseColumn = parsedJsonRootPath[parsedJsonRootPath.length - 1];
const jsonPathArgs = nestedPath.map(p => `'${p}'`).join(', ');
return `${jsonExtractFn}(${baseColumn}, ${jsonPathArgs})`;
}

function filterObjectRecursively(obj: any, filter: string): any {
if (typeof obj !== 'object' || obj === null || filter === '') {
return obj;
}
const result: Record<string, any> = {};
for (const [key, value] of Object.entries(obj)) {
if (value === null) {
continue;
}
if (
key.toLowerCase().includes(filter.toLowerCase()) ||
(typeof value === 'string' &&
value.toLowerCase().includes(filter.toLowerCase()))
) {
result[key] = value;
}
if (typeof value === 'object') {
const v = filterObjectRecursively(value, filter);
// Skip empty objects
if (Object.keys(v).length > 0) {
result[key] = v;
}
}
}
return result;
}
function filterBlankValuesRecursively(value: any): any {
if (value === null || value === '') {
return undefined;
}
if (Array.isArray(value)) {
const filtered = value
.map(filterBlankValuesRecursively)
.filter(v => v !== undefined);
return filtered.length > 0 ? filtered : undefined;
}
if (typeof value === 'object') {
const result: Record<string, any> = {};
for (const [key, v] of Object.entries(value)) {
const filtered = filterBlankValuesRecursively(v);
if (filtered !== undefined) {
result[key] = filtered;
}
}
return Object.keys(result).length > 0 ? result : undefined;
}
return value;
}
